Phlox Bedazzled Pink PP 32063 Dennstaedtia This mutation of the southernPhlox 'Bedazzled Pink' is the second in the early flowering Bedazzled series of Phlox bifida hybrids from Walters Gardens. Phlox 'Bedazzled Pink' starts flowering for us in mid winter, but several weeks later than Phlox 'Bedazzled Lavender', although it also hits its peak in late March Early April. Expect a 4" tall x 2' wide evergreen clump after two years. Good drainage is important for this drought tolerant native perennial.
